The BA6298FP is a motor driver IC manufactured by ROHM Semiconductor. Below are its key specifications, descriptions, and features:

Specifications:

  • Manufacturer: ROHM Semiconductor
  • Type: Bipolar Motor Driver IC
  • Package: HSOP20 (20-pin)
  • Operating Voltage (VCC): 4.5V to 15V
  • Output Current (Max): 1.2A (per channel)
  • Number of Channels: 2 (Dual H-Bridge)
  • Control Method: PWM (Pulse Width Modulation)
  • Built-in Protection Features: Thermal shutdown, overcurrent protection
  • Logic Input Voltage: Compatible with TTL/CMOS levels

Descriptions:

The BA6298FP is a dual H-bridge motor driver IC designed for driving DC motors, stepper motors, and other inductive loads. It supports bidirectional control and is suitable for applications requiring precise motor speed and direction control.

Features:

  • Dual H-bridge configuration for bidirectional motor control
  • Low saturation voltage for improved efficiency
  • Built-in thermal shutdown and overcurrent protection
  • Compatible with PWM speed control
  • Wide operating voltage range (4.5V to 15V)
  • Compact HSOP20 package for space-saving designs

This IC is commonly used in robotics, automotive systems, and industrial automation applications.

# BA6298FP: Application Analysis and Design Considerations

## Practical Application Scenarios

The BA6298FP, manufactured by ROHM, is a bipolar integrated circuit (IC) designed for driving small DC motors in precision applications. Its primary use cases include:

1. Optical Disc Drives: The IC’s low noise and stable current output make it ideal for spindle and sled motor control in CD/DVD drives, ensuring smooth rotation and accurate tracking.

2. Office Automation Equipment: In printers and scanners, the BA6298FP provides reliable motor control for paper feed mechanisms, minimizing jitter and improving positional accuracy.

3. Consumer Electronics: Small robotics and toy applications benefit from its compact form factor and efficient power management.

A key advantage is its built-in H-bridge configuration, enabling bidirectional motor control without external MOSFETs. This simplifies PCB design in space-constrained applications.

## Common Design Pitfalls and Mitigation Strategies

1. Thermal Management:

  • Pitfall: Inadequate heat dissipation can lead to premature failure, especially in continuous-duty applications.
  • Solution: Ensure proper PCB copper pour or heatsinking for the exposed pad (if applicable). Monitor junction temperature using datasheet derating curves.

2. Supply Voltage Stability:

  • Pitfall: Voltage spikes or drops can cause erratic motor behavior or IC damage.
  • Solution: Implement decoupling capacitors (e.g., 100nF ceramic + 10µF electrolytic) near the VCC pin. Consider transient voltage suppressors (TVS) for noisy environments.

3. EMI and Noise:

  • Pitfall: High-frequency switching noise may interfere with sensitive analog circuits.
  • Solution: Use shielded cables for motor connections and place ground planes strategically. Ferrite beads on motor lines can reduce conducted emissions.

4. Start-Up Current Surges:

  • Pitfall: Inrush current during motor start-up can exceed IC ratings.
  • Solution: Soft-start circuits or current-limiting resistors can mitigate this risk.

## Key Technical Considerations

1. Current Ratings: The BA6298FP’s output current must align with the motor’s stall current. Exceeding the absolute maximum rating (check datasheet) risks thermal shutdown or failure.

2. Logic Compatibility: Verify input control signals (e.g., PWM) are compatible with the IC’s voltage thresholds (typically TTL/CMOS levels).

3. Protection Features: Utilize built-in safeguards like thermal shutdown and overcurrent protection, but design external redundancy for critical applications.

For optimal performance, adhere to ROHM’s layout guidelines, particularly for high-current traces and ground return paths. The BA6298FP’s balance of integration and reliability makes it a pragmatic choice for cost-sensitive, precision motor control systems.
